Architecture is a visual medium, but trust is a verbal one. While Instagram shows your finished projects, a podcast reveals your philosophy. For studio owners, podcasting is the ultimate “long-game” marketing tool to reach developers, luxury homeowners, and commercial stakeholders.
According to Edison Research, podcast listeners are more likely to have a higher household income and advanced degrees—the exact demographic of a premium architectural client. Here is how to leverage audio to scale your firm.
1. Guesting vs. Hosting: Where to Start?
You don’t necessarily need to start your own show to benefit from podcast marketing. In fact, for many busy studio owners, being a guest on established industry shows is a faster way to see an ROI.
| Strategy | Effort Level | Primary Benefit |
|---|---|---|
| Podcast Guesting | Low | Immediate access to a new, pre-built audience. |
| Self-Hosting | High | Ultimate authority and a direct line to your leads. |
2. Content Pillars for Architecture Podcasts
To attract clients, stop talking to other architects about “design theory.” Instead, talk to clients about value, risk, and results. High-performing topics include:
- The Economics of Design: How specific architectural choices increase property ROI.
- Zoning & Regulations: Navigating the “scary” parts of development.
- Sustainability as an Asset: Why green buildings are worth more in 2026.

3. The “Trojan Horse” Networking Method
One of the most effective podcast marketing strategies for architecture studio owners is to host a show where you invite your ideal clients or collaborators as guests.
Want to work with a specific developer? Invite them onto your show to talk about “The Future of Urban Housing.” This creates a 45-minute high-value interaction that builds a relationship far more effectively than a cold email ever could.
